Understanding FTD Systems
FTD systems are simulation tools designed to replicate real aircraft environments for pilot training. They range from basic desktop simulators to advanced full-motion simulators. Each model offers different levels of realism, cost, and training capabilities.

Factors to Consider When Choosing an FTD System
When selecting an FTD system, consider the following factors:
- Training Goals: Determine whether your focus is on basic procedures, instrument training, or complex maneuvers.
- Budget: Higher fidelity simulators are more expensive but offer more comprehensive training.
- Space and Infrastructure: Ensure your facility can accommodate the physical size and power requirements of the system.
- Regulatory Compliance: Verify that the system meets the certification standards required by aviation authorities.
